Community struggles as cleanup efforts fall short
During a recent government meeting, concerns were raised regarding deteriorating conditions in a local area, as highlighted by a testimony from Mr. Marsh. He reported that efforts to address these issues have been inadequate, with the situation worsening over time. Mr. Marsh mentioned that an intermediary, Gold Star Construction, has been contacted to assist in the cleanup efforts, promising to mow the lot and remove trash over the upcoming weekend. This development underscores ongoing challenges in maintaining community standards and the effectiveness of current remediation strategies.
